COVID-19 Response

We also prioritize the safety and well-being of our providers.

During the onset of the COVID-19 pandemic in New York City, we were prepared. Early on, we ensured that our providers had safe and reliable access to testing through systems coordinated by OHS. When antibody testing became available, PAGNY employees of all types—nurses, physicians, consultants, and administrators—had access.

Throughout the COVID-19 crisis, we've worked closely with NYC Health + Hospitals to ensure that all of our providers had ongoing access to necessary PPE. Unlike private hospitals, our partner hospitals had ample reserves, so access to supplies was never a problem.

We also launched the PAGNY Relief Fund to support both front-line workers and patients with PPE, food, medication, medical equipment, home health care, custodial care, COVID-19-related rehabilitation, and emotional support.
